Market Context

Installed (IBP) has recently traded near the lower end of its near-term range, with the stock declining 1.72% to $202.65—placing it roughly midway between its established support level around $192.52 and resistance near $212.78. Trading activity in recent sessions has been somewhat elevated compared to the stock’s typical volume, suggesting increased investor attention amid broader sector rotation. The building products industry has faced headwinds from shifting interest rate expectations and mixed housing data, which may be weighing on sentiment for names tied to residential construction and renovation. IBP’s price action appears to reflect a cautious market awaiting clearer signals on demand trends, particularly in the repair and remodel segment. Relative to peers, IBP has held up reasonably well, though the stock remains sensitive to macroeconomic data releases this month, including consumer confidence and housing starts reports. The recent volume spike could indicate accumulation near support levels or repositioning ahead of potential catalysts. Without a clear directional bias, the stock may continue to oscillate within its current range as market participants digest sector-wide inputs and broader equity market sentiment. Technical Analysis

Installed Building Products (IBP) is currently trading at $202.65, positioned roughly midway between its established support at $192.52 and resistance at $212.78. The stock has recently tested the lower boundary of this range, finding buying interest near the $192 area before bouncing modestly. This price action may suggest a potential short-term base forming, though the recovery remains tentative and has not yet challenged the resistance zone. Momentum indicators have recently moved from oversold territory into the neutral range, hinting at waning selling pressure. The stock’s 50-day moving average is currently acting as overhead resistance, and price has been unable to reclaim that level on a closing basis. Volume during the latest bounce has been below average, which could reflect a lack of conviction among buyers. A sustained move above the $202–$205 area would be needed to suggest that upside momentum is building, while a break below the $192 support level might signal a continuation of the broader downtrend. The overall trend remains sideways-to-lower in the near term, with the stock consolidating after prior weakness. Traders may watch for a decisive close above resistance or a breakdown below support for clearer directional cues.
